AT does not switch while in parttime low NP242
Hi,
I'm from Germany and have not found an answer to my Problem.
Having a Cherokee Xj 4.0 1997, with an NP242.
When I go offroading, and shift into partime low, the Automatic transmission does not shift into the next higher gear. It just stucks and engine goes up to 4000 RPM.
After about 30 minutes, for whatever reason, it start again shifting the automatic transmission into the next gears.
I'm having this problem since a few weeks. In the meantime, replaced the AT oil and filter, also flushed the system. No change.
What might cause the problem, that AT will not shift, while in parttime low ?
When using fulltime, AT shifts also normal.
All help is appreciated.

It's a guess, but I would test the throttle position sensor. I'm thinking that you're not giving it much throttle while in parttime low, and perhaps that range of the sensor is bad. Also check that the cable between the throttle body to the transmission is properly adjusted.

Transmission fluid expands when it gets hot, so maybe it takes 30 minutes for it to get hot enough and expand, essentially taking up more volume in the trans, then things start to work correctly. Have you checked the fluid level a few times since your flush? Checking it while it is hot, and on level ground, with the trans in park or neutral.
